Buckham Farms is family-owned and operated with several farmsteads
across Kalamazoo County in Oshtemo and Schoolcraft. We currently farm 1,100
acres, growing corn, seed corn, soybeans, wheat, alfalfa and pasture,
on which we graze breeding sheep and cattle.
Our commercial sheep and calves are born on pasture and finished
on grain and hay. Most of our feeds come straight from our own fields,
and the animal bedding and manure are spread on the fields to fertilize
and improve soil quality, keeping our farm cyclic and local. We try to use
sustainable conservation practices like crop rotation and no-till as
well to keep our soil and crops healthy.
Our purebred flocks consist of about 45
Shropshires and 60 Suffolks. We also have 75 Wether-type sheep and
around 800 commercial ewes. Each spring, we also have an annual club lamb sale.
